***log Devices
The LT1761 series are micropower, low noise, low dropout regulators. With an external 0.01μF bypass capacitor, output noise drops to 20μVRMS over a 10Hz to 100kHz bandwidth. Designed for use in battery-powered systems, the low 20μA quiescent current makes them an ideal choice. In shutdown, quiescent current drops to less than 0.1μA. The devices are capable of operating over an input voltage from 1.8V to 20V, and can supply 100mA of output current with a dropout voltage of 300mV. Quiescent current is well controlled, not rising in dropout as it does with many other regulators. The LT1761 regulators are stable with output capacitors as low as 1μF. Small ceramic capacitors can be used without the series resistance required by other regulators. Internal protection circuitry includes reverse battery protection, current limiting, thermal limiting and reverse current protection. The device is available in fixed output voltages of 1.2V, 1.5V, 1.8V, 2V, 2.5V, 2.8V, 3V, 3.3V and 5V, and as an adjustable device with a 1.22V reference voltage. The LT1761 regulators are available in the 5-lead TSOT-23 package. Applications Cellular Phones Pagers Battery-Powered Systems Frequency Synthesizers Wireless Modems

Extended Temperature (H&MP) Linear Regulators
Linear Technology / Analog Devices Extended Temperature (H&MP) Linear Regulators offer several options for applications requiring extended temperature operation. H-grade products offer 100% testing at hot, typically 125ºC or 150ºC. H-grade products are sample tested at cold (-40ºC) with an expanded sample size and zero allowed failures.
